The growth of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) technology provides countless ideas for new applications. A new passive UHF RFID tag antenna having a low cost and intended for vehicle localization is presented. The design methodology of this UHF RFID tag and the measurement of the chip impedance are introduced. A novel measurement technique based on a LRL calibration is proposed for the RFID chip impedance measurement. Finally, the new structure and results are presented.
